Quote
Witness
I wonder if "Dreamy Skies" might have worked though even in a stadium

They can get away with Angie, Wild Horses, etc in stadiums because people know those songs. They've been known for a long time and the songs have movement.

They did Almost Hear You Sigh in stadiums in 1989-90 because it was a single and it's got a solid beat to it.

I'd be impressed if they play Dreamy Skies at all in 2024 because it's such a quiet nuanced song. Could certainly happen in a smaller venue just as other songs work better in smaller venues.

It would be interesting, regardless, if they do play Dreamy Skies. They need to play the new album live like SOME GIRLS or, probably more realistically, TATTOO YOU and STEEL WHEELS.
